Pathophysiological Changes and Abnormal Findings
The following are some pathophysiological changes and abnormal findings associated with musculoskeletal, metabolic, and multisystem health dysfunctions. First, there is the injury of the tissues and reorganization of the central nervous system (Zare et al., 2018). This pathophysiological change is often brought about by carrying out repetitive or forceful tasks (Zare et al., 2018). Secondly, an individual may experience repeated microtrauma. This finding is mainly found in persons who had prior experience of injured tissue. The prior experience may hinder the normal healing process. Another abnormal finding in these conditions is the injury and reorganization of tissues that occurs in multiple parts of the body (Zare et al., 2018). The parts of the body that are mostly affected are the muscles, loose connective tissue, bones, and peripheral nerve.
There are varied symptoms associated with the findings made above, and they influence patient function. One of the most common symptoms associated with the above findings is aching and stiffness (Blyth et al., 2019).
